Estonia’s retail sector showed a solid pickup in momentum in June 2026, with sales rising 1.90% month-on-month, according to data updated on 31 July 2026. This marks a notable acceleration from May 2026, when retail sales in the country increased by just 0.10% compared with April.
The figures are based on month-on-month comparisons, meaning the June indicator reflects the change in retail sales versus May, while the May reading captured the change relative to April. The sharp improvement suggests a strengthening in consumer activity at the start of the summer period, after a largely stagnant performance in the previous month.
